Resting on the border of Exmoor National Park is the idyllic village of Roadwater. Home to the Valiant Soldier Inn, a pub providing a fantastic atmosphere and tasty dishes, along with a village shop, Roadwater is a great destination for those wanting to escape to the Somerset countryside. Visitors can enjoy strolling along the Washford River, before visiting the plethora of nearby historical attractions in Washford and Dunster, or basking in the sun on the beaches of Minehead and Watchet. The village also provides links to Quantock Hills AONB and the South West Coastal Path, allowing visitors to make the most of Somerset’s wonderful scenery.

Electric central heating with woodburner. Electric oven and hob, microwave, fridge/freezer and washing machine. 5 metre x 4 meter river room with sofa bed, bifolding doors and glass balustrade overlooking the river (pictures coming soon). 3 x TVs, Sky, Netflix and WiFi. Fuel, power and starter pack for woodburner inc. in rent. Bed linen and towels inc. in rent. Highchair and travel cot available. On-street parking. One medium or two small well behaved dogs welcome. Sorry, no smoking. Shop with coffee shop 0.1 mile, pub 0.3 miles. Note: Dogs are not allowed upstairs. Note: There are low ceilings in the property, please mind your head
